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: I own a 2006 vw gti (new body style). the passenger door was damaged last week when i opened the door. from what i've gathered it looks like its a design flaw or manufacturer's defect. what has happened is water froze in the lower lead edge of the door area and caused damage to my door when it was opened. here are the steps i have taken since the incident. the reason i'm reporting this is that i feel this is a safety hazard, if someone was to get into a car accident in this winter weather, its very possible that the door would have been unable to open due to ice accumulation in the jam/fender area. *nm |
